Output efbcde30795ceb03a5ac0e4a2a7e3d4c3f786a327a65a33bea2f7ead7590ce83:1

value
143824
script pubkey
OP_0 OP_PUSHBYTES_20 ec933943583cd664a747bf95c0354798401556b6
address
ltc1qajfnjs6c8ntxff68h72uqd28npqp244km9dr4v
transaction
efbcde30795ceb03a5ac0e4a2a7e3d4c3f786a327a65a33bea2f7ead7590ce83
spent
true